EAGLE GROVE COMMUNITY DEVELOPMENT CORPORATION
For almost 40 years, the Eagle Grove Community Development Corporation (CDC) has been comprised of great organizations and businesses working as a local pipeline of information and resources for the businesses in Eagle Grove. CDC investors are committed to making this area a great place to live, work and operate a business!
Focused on fostering business growth through new business attraction, retention and expansion efforts, the CDC is just as essential and necessary today as when it was founded in 1978 by a group of community and business leaders. Operating as a private not for profit, the CDC helps to form key relationships with strategic economic development partners and serves as an advocate for our investing businesses and organizations.
It is with the support of our investors that we are able to carry out the vision of the organization: To enhance economic development in the City of Eagle Grove through the attraction, retention and expansion of existing businesses and industries. This will be accomplished by serving as a conduit of economic development resources, building collaborations with strategic partners and providing advocacy.

Some of what we do:
- Advocate for local economic development by offering confidential, centralized business resources to key private and government contacts;
- Provide insights on local real estate, business financing, marketing and other business related trends and resources;
- Encourage business expansion and retention, and help facilitate projects
- Work with businesses, organizations and educational institutions to ensure a well skilled workforce

WRIGHT COUNTY HOUSING STUDY
Below is a link to the Comprehensive Housing Needs Analysis for Wright County, Iowa conducted by Maxfield Research, Inc. The study projects housing demand from 2014 through 2025, and gives recommendations on the amount and type of housing that could be built in Wright County to satisfy demand from current and future residents over the next decade.

WRIGHT COUNTY LABORSHED ANALYSIS
The purpose of this Laborshed analysis is to measure the availability and characteristics of workers within the area based on commuting patterns into the node community (Clarion). The Laborshed data generated will aid local development officials in their facilitation of industry expansion and recruitment and their service to existing industry in the area. All such entities require detailed data describing the characteristics of the available labor force including current/desired wage rates and benefits; job qualifications and skills; age cohorts; residence/work location; employment requirements/obstacles; and the distances individuals are willing to travel for employment.
PRESTAGE FARMS STUDY
The goals of this study are to build on a recently completed Iowa State University study2 examining the economic impact of the Prestage Foods Plant. This investigation will fully identify the net benefits and costs of the Wright County location to the Mid Iowa region and state.
